Crucial Scuba Mask
A premium scuba mask stands as a crucial part of any diver's arsenal. It operates as the viewport into the marine domain, enabling divers to appreciate the colorful aquatic wildlife and breathtaking scenery below the surface. A well-fitted mask creates a watertight seal, avoiding seepage that may compromise a dive. The lens should provide clear visibility, commonly fabricated from toughened glass for resilience. Divers need to also examine the mask's air pocket size; a compact-volume design facilitates easier water clearing and superior pressure balancing. In addition, an ergonomic strap and silicone skirt refine the entire fit, reducing discomfort during extended dives. Overall, obtaining an excellent scuba mask tremendously enriches the diving experience, rendering it an essential instrument for beginners and veteran divers equally.
Cushioned Swimming Fins
Properly-fitted fins play an essential role in elevating a diver's experience beneath the surface. They enable efficient movement through water, permitting divers to save energy and extend their time underwater. Fins can be found in multiple designs, including split-fin and closed-heel options, accommodating different preferences and conditions. A snug fit is vital; fins that are too tight can cause discomfort, while loose fins may impede propulsion. Material also is important, with selections ranging from soft rubber to stiffer composites, each delivering distinct performance characteristics. Divers should consider their diving style, whether it be leisurely exploration or energetic activities. Ultimately, purchasing a pair of well-fitting, appropriately-sized fins can significantly enhance the efficiency and enjoyment of any dive adventure.

Essential Features to Keep in Mind
When selecting a quality snorkel, divers must consider numerous essential features to provide an satisfying underwater experience. One key aspect is the design of the mouthpiece, which should offer comfort and decrease jaw fatigue during long-term use. Additionally, a snorkel with a splash guard at the top can aid in preventing water from entering, boosting overall convenience. The material of the snorkel is also important; high-quality silicone tends to be more durable and flexible, guaranteeing a better fit. Another crucial feature is the purge valve, permitting easy clearing of any water that may enter the snorkel. Finally, a lightweight and compact design is beneficial for ease of transport and storage, making it an vital piece of gear for any diver.
Available Snorkel Types
Snorkels come in various types, each crafted to suit different diving needs and preferences. The classic snorkel design incorporates a simple tube design, permitting users to take in air as they float face-first in the water. Next, the semi-dry snorkel incorporates a splash guard to limit water ingress, rendering it ideal for rough water situations. The sealed snorkel, equipped with a valve at the top, seals off the tube when submerged, blocking water entry entirely, excellent for those new to snorkeling or those who desire a simpler experience. Moreover, bendable snorkels, typically featuring a bendable section, enable compact storage, while custom snorkels, like those equipped with integrated cameras or extra features, serve particular purposes. Each type enhances the diving experience in special ways.
Essential Care Tips for Lasting Quality
To maintain the longevity of a quality snorkel, consistent maintenance is crucial. After each use, it is necessary to rinse the snorkel in fresh water to remove salt, sand, and debris. Complete drying prevents mold and mildew, which can degrade the material. Inspect the mouthpiece and purge valve regularly for any signs of wear or damage; replacing these components as needed aids in preserving functionality. Moreover, storing the snorkel in a cool, dry place away from direct sunlight extends its lifespan. Avoid using harsh chemicals for cleaning, as they can degrade the material. By following these maintenance practices, snorkel enthusiasts can confirm their gear remains in optimal condition for many memorable underwater adventures.
Buoyancy Control System (BCD)
A Buoyancy Control Device (BCD) serves as an important piece of scuba gear, offering divers the means to regulate their buoyancy underwater. This versatile device inflates or deflates to help divers achieve neutral buoyancy, ensuring they neither sink nor float uncontrollably. BCDs are equipped with numerous features, including adjustable straps, integrated weight systems, and multiple D-rings for attaching accessories. Divers can pick between jacket-style and back-inflate designs, according to their comfort and design preferences. A well-fitted BCD elevates total diving experience by enabling easier movement and stability while exploring underwater environments. Additionally, it plays a critical role in safety during ascents and descents, making it indispensable for both novice and experienced divers alike.
Dive Computer
Scuba diving computers are essential equipment for contemporary scuba divers, supplying real-time information about depth, time, and nitrogen levels during underwater excursions. These devices allow divers to observe their ascent and descent rates, maintaining safety and preventing decompression sickness. With multiple models available, divers can select between wrist-mounted or console-integrated computers, catering to personal preferences and diving styles. Most dive computers feature easy-to-use interfaces and can log multiple dives while calculating no-decompression limits. In addition, many models include features such as air integration, which tracks remaining tank pressure, and alarm systems that alert divers to significant changes. Ultimately, a dive computer is a crucial piece of gear that improves safety and elevates the diving experience.

Temperature Requirements
How does one choose between a wetsuit and a drysuit for scuba diving? The decision largely relies on water temperature and personal comfort. Wetsuits are well-suited for warmer waters, offering thermal protection through a layer of water trapped between the suit and the skin, which heats up with body heat. They are typically made from neoprene and are flexible, permitting ease of movement. Contrastingly, drysuits are engineered for colder environments, keeping the diver entirely dry by implementing an airtight seal. This gives greater insulation, as divers can wear thermal layers underneath. Understanding the diving conditions and personal resistance to cold is critical in making the right choice, in the end elevating the overall diving experience.

Comfort & Fit
The right fit and comfort level significantly impact the effectiveness of both wetsuits and drysuits during diving. A properly-fitted wetsuit delivers thermal insulation by trapping water between the suit and the skin, which becomes warmer during the dive. Conversely, drysuits establish an air pocket that keeps divers dry and insulated, requiring a different fit to avoid air bubbles and guarantee proper movement. Divers need to consider body shape and size when picking a suit, as improper fit can lead to discomfort and decreased mobility underwater. Moreover, suit thickness influences flexibility; thicker materials deliver more insulation but may restrict movement. As a result, finding the right balance of fit, comfort, and functionality is fundamental for an pleasant and safe diving experience.

When Should I Have My Scuba Equipment Serviced?
Diving gear requires annual servicing, irrespective of how often it's used. Consistent maintenance secures reliability and safety throughout diving activities. Moreover, should equipment face frequent use or failures, maintenance should be performed more often to avoid possible hazards.
